>while checking path with id="area_8131246" ...before bezier curve hinting 
>... found missing MOVE command also ... so i am looking into osm data
>and spotted a problem... but not in osmarender (or partially)... it is 
>rather data-integrity problem which osmarender multipolygon support relies 
>on...
>
>Situation description: While t at h downloading osm data for tile  2052 1361 
>found, that  River Thames consist of  way  id=8131246 and way id=3996343 
>joined into multipolygon by relation id=95 ... but way 3996343 has no node 
>inside this tile boundary and therefore is not downloaded ...
>
>finaly ... from http://www.freemap.sk/osmarender6.zip you can download 
>alpha6 version with these improvements
>1) filtered out missing ways from multipolygon relations
>2) filtered out missing nodes for your experiments with lowzoom and
>osmxapi 
>:)
>3) mulipolygon areas are generated only once (not as many time as count of 
>relation members ) [reported by Robert Fitzsimons]
